The postcode G22 7LG is located in Glasgow City It was introduced in September 1975 and terminated in September 1977.G22 7LG is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
G22 7LG is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of G22 7LG as Constrained city dwellers > Constrained flat dwellers > Deprived neighbourhoods.
The closest road name to G22 7LG is Castlebay Drive which is centered 112 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Milton Bus Terminus and is 238 m away. Access to the Metro/Tram is 3.64 km away at Kelvinbridge SPT Subway Station The closest railway station is Charing Cross (Glasgow) Rail Station, 4.41 km away.
Policing for G22 7LG is covered by the Scotland police force association and Glasgow City Community Health Partnership is Local Health Board (LHB) / Community Health Partnership (CHP) / Local Commissioning Group (LCG) or Primary Healthcare Directorate (PHD).
